Specifications of a 20 Feet Container
The 20 feet container is flexible and can be utilized for a variety of shipping and storage needs. Below is a table that details the essential specs.
RequirementsMetric MeasurementImperial MeasurementExterior Length6.058 m20 ftOutside Width2.438 m8 ftOutside Height2.591 m8.5 ftInterior Length5.898 m19.4 ftInterior Width2.352 m7.7 ftInterior Height2.385 m7.9 ftMaximum Gross Weight30,480 kg67,200 lbsMaximum Payload Capacity27,000 kg59,500 lbsVolume33.2 m ³ 1,172 ft three Dimensions Explained Exterior Dimensions: The external dimensions are important for logistics, especially when considering the container's suitability for stacking and [20' Shipping Container](https://pad.stuve.uni-ulm.de/s/VljKrRX_2). Interior Dimensions: The internal area is important for determining just how much cargo can beaccommodated. WeightLimits: Understanding the gross weight and payload capacity is important to avoid overloading, which could cause fines or unsafe transport conditions. Kinds of 20 Feet Containers There are various kinds of 20-foot containers created for particular requirements. Below is a list of the most common types: Standard Dry Containers: These are the most basic type,
designed for basic cargo. They have a solid structure and are weather-resistant. High Cube Containers:

Slightly taller than standard containers, supplying additional vertical area for bigger items or more cargo. Reefer Containers: Refrigerated containers perfect for transferring disposable goods. They maintain temperature-controlled environments. [20ft Open Top Shipping Containers](https://kolding-finn.blogbright.net/an-easy-to-follow-guide-to-choosing-your-20-feet-container-size) Top Containers: These containers have an open top, enabling the loading of high or extra-large cargo that
can not fit throughbasic doors. Flat Rack Containers: Designed for heavy, large cargo, without any sides and no roofing system. Tank Containers: Used for transferring liquids,
these containers are usually made of stainless-steel to prevent rust. Use Cases for 20 Feet Containers The flexibility of the 20 feet container makes it appropriate for
